Schedule: Full time Shift: Day (United States of America) Address: 3100 E FLETCHER AVE City: TAMPA State: Florida Postal Code: 33613 Job Description:

Works with assigned insurance payers to ensure proper reimbursement on patient accounts and expedite resolution. Processes administrative and technical appeals, requests refunds, and handles reinstatements and rejections of insurance claims. Ensures proper escalation when accounts receivable are not collected in a timely manner. Completes daily account follow-up, maintaining established goals, and notifies Assistant Supervisor of issues preventing achievement of goals. Analyzes daily correspondence, including denials and underpayments, to appropriately resolve issues. Responds to written correspondence received from payers and patients. Stays current on all active, assigned accounts to prevent abandonment and uncollected receivables. Other duties as assigned. •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ities: • Three (3) years of knowledge in HMO PPO/Commercial, Medicare or Medicaid/Government payers or business office setting. [Required] • Uses discretion when discussing personnel/patient related issues that are confidential in nature. [Required] • Is responsive to ever-changing matrix of hospital needs and acts accordingly. [Required] • Typing skills equal to 27 words per minute net. [Required] • Proficiency in performance of basic math functions. [Required] • Communicates professionally and effectively in English, both verbally and in writing. [Required]

Education: High School Grad or Equiv [Required]

Field of Study: • in healthcare, business administration or related field
